Truck Stop Iowa 80 in Walcott

Iowa 80 in Walcott, IA

Iowa 80 is much more than a truck stop—it's a trucker's paradise. As the largest truck stop in the world, it serves over 5,000 customers daily and has become a must-see for drivers. Located in Walcott, Iowa, this massive stop has everything you could need on the road and more. Iowa 80 features a movie theater, truck showroom, dentist's office, library, gift shop, and so much more. You can even find a barber shop and a chiropractor if you need some care for those long hours behind the wheel. Whether you're stopping in for a quick bite, a much-needed shower, or a bit of entertainment, Iowa 80 delivers all the comforts you could ask for while on the road.

Jubitz Travel Center in Portland, OR

When it comes to luxury on the road, Jubitz Travel Center in Portland, Oregon, sets the bar high. Known as the classiest truck stop in the world, Jubitz offers drivers amenities that are more akin to a resort than a truck stop. It boasts a jacuzzi, a movie theater, a barber shop, and even free dance lessons to help you unwind. There's also a hotel and a 24-hour full-service restaurant, making it easy to get a good night's sleep and a delicious meal. With fuel and maintenance services on-site, as well as a convenience store packed with all your favorite snacks, Jubitz ensures you can handle all your road needs in style.

Kenly 95 Petro in Kenly, NC

Truck Stop Kenly 95

Kenly 95 Petro is one of the largest truck stops in the United States, offering drivers a unique blend of convenience and comfort. After a significant expansion in 2016, this stop now boasts over 23,000 square feet of retail space. Drivers love the truck wash services and maintenance center, which makes it easier to keep their rigs in top condition. On top of that, Kenly 95 offers a variety of dining options, from sit-down restaurants to fast food, ensuring that every craving is satisfied. If you're looking for a stop that combines comfort with practicality, Kenly 95 Petro has everything you need for a pleasant break.

South of the Border in Hamer, SC

South of the Border is far from your typical truck stop. Located in Hamer, South Carolina, this stop is more like a roadside attraction and a vacation spot rolled into one. Featuring the iconic 200-foot Sombrero Observation Tower, Pedroland amusement park, and Reptile Lagoon, it's a great place for truckers who are traveling with their families or just looking for some fun on their break. South of the Border also has a wide selection of dining options, gift shops, and even a motel. It's one of those places you have to see to believe, offering a break that's as entertaining as it is refreshing.

Little America in Little America, WY

For over 60 years, Little America in Wyoming has been known as a welcoming oasis for truck drivers. It's not just a stop for fuel and food; it's a destination that offers drivers a chance to truly rest and recharge. Little America features a full-service hotel, which has won TripAdvisor's "Traveler's Choice Award" for its exceptional quality. Truckers appreciate the clean, spacious showers, ample parking, and a restaurant that serves up hearty meals. It's a classic stop that combines comfort, convenience, and a touch of home on the road.

North Forty Truck Stop in Holladay, TN

North Forty Truck Stop in Holladay, Tennessee, offers more than just the essentials. With free Wi-Fi, clean showers, overnight parking, and even laundry facilities, this stop is a favorite for drivers who value convenience. But what really sets North Forty apart is its incredible restaurant, which is famous for its friendly service and delicious food. Many drivers rave about their fried pies, making this stop a must-visit for anyone who loves comfort food on the road. If you’re looking for a place to relax and enjoy a great meal, North Forty Truck Stop won’t disappoint.

Big Horn Travel Center in Fort Worth, TX

Big Horn Travel Center in Fort Worth, Texas, is known for its cleanliness, friendliness, and unique amenities. This 9,000-square-foot facility offers everything from sparkling clean restrooms to a wildlife exhibit that's sure to capture your attention. Big Horn is also home to several popular fast food chains, so you can grab a quick meal before hitting the road. With its combination of modern conveniences and Texas charm, Big Horn Travel Center stands out as a great place to stop, whether you're in need of a break or just a bite to eat.

Busy Bee Travel Center in Live Oak, FL

Truck Stop Busy Bee Travel

Busy Bee Travel Center in Live Oak, Florida, is more than just a truck stop—it's a sweet haven for drivers. This popular stop is known for its extensive selection of honey, homemade fudge, and exotic jerky. In addition to fueling up, drivers can enjoy the spotless private bathrooms that rival those of high-end hotels. The Busy Bee gift shop is also a favorite, offering unique items like trucker hats and snacks you won't find anywhere else. If you're looking for a truck stop that offers both quality and a little bit of fun, Busy Bee Travel Center is the place to go.

Whiskey Pete's in Primm, NV

Whiskey Pete's in Primm, Nevada, offers drivers a truck stop experience like no other. Located near the California-Nevada state line, this stop provides a chance to take a break from the road while enjoying some Las Vegas-style entertainment. Adjacent to hotels, casinos, and outlet stores, Whiskey Pete’s is perfect for truckers looking for a bit of excitement during their downtime. The 24-hour restaurant, business center, and gas station ensure you can take care of your practical needs before you hit the road again.

Love's Travel Stop in Hampshire, IL

Love's Travel Stops & Country Stores have become synonymous with top-notch service and reliability, and their location in Hampshire, Illinois, is no exception. As part of a network that spans over 540 locations in 41 states, Love's is a trusted stop for drivers who need fuel, food, and a place to rest. The Hampshire stop offers clean facilities, friendly staff, and all the essentials for a comfortable break. With a focus on customer satisfaction, Love's remains one of the most popular choices for drivers across the country.
